For your consideration:

 

Even with last night's 11 run boondoggle, Red Sox are 4th in the AL in runs allowed, behind KC, Seattle and Oakland in that order.

 

Yankees are ahead of only historically bad Baltimore in runs allowed in all of Major League Baseball.

 

No National League team, not even the Nationals, has allowed more runs than the Cleveland Guardians, New York Yankees and Baltimore Orioles.

 

Yankee pythag stands at 7-10. Boston's stands identical with their record at 11-6.

 

Boston's offense is tied for second in the American League with the Texas Rangers, behind of all teams, the Toronto Blue Jays. In the National League, the Los Angeles Dodgers and St. Louis Cardinals are the teams that have outscored Boston. (St. Louis has scored 106 runs to Boston's 105).

 

Boston has scored 105 runs to New York's 99.
